The 17th stage of the Tour de France saw intense action in the Pyrenees as the fight for the overall classification took off far from the finish, and the Tadej Pogacar versus Jonas Vingegaard duel went all the way to the finish line as the Slovenian took the win in narrow uphill sprint.
A short day on the road, with the medical report featuring no riders throughtout the stage.

As for the fines on the day:
(14) Sepp Kuss - Throwing bidons outside waste areas. 500CHF fine, penalty of 25 UCI points.
(16) Wout van Aet - Urinating in public. 300CHF fine.
